Fix P222C: STEP-BY-STEP diagnostic GUIDE!

The P222C: Barometric Pressure Sensor ‘B’ Circuit Low refers to a problem where the barometric pressure sensor ‘B’ is detecting a voltage level that is lower than expected. This issue can be due to a faulty sensor, wiring problems, or an issue with the sensor connector, which could lead to incorrect air pressure readings that affect engine performance.

P222C Meaning

The P222C: Barometric Pressure Sensor ‘B’ Circuit Low code indicates that the barometric pressure sensor, which measures atmospheric pressure for the engine’s control module, is reading a voltage that is too low. This can lead to incorrect data being sent to the engine control module, which may result in poor fuel mixture and overall reduced engine efficiency.

Step-by-step diagnostic guide

ActionDescriptionTools Needed
Check for Other CodesUse an OBD-II scanner to see if there are any other related codes present. This could help identify if the problem is isolated or part of a larger issue.OBD-II Scanner
Measure Voltage in Sensor ‘B’ CircuitUse a multimeter to measure the voltage in the barometric pressure sensor ‘B’ circuit. Compare it with the manufacturer’s specifications to determine if it is within the expected range.Multimeter, Vehicle Service Manual
Test the SensorTest the barometric pressure sensor ‘B’ itself to verify it is functioning properly. If the sensor is not operating as expected, it may need to be replaced.Multimeter, Diagnostic Tool
Inspect Wiring and ConnectorsVisually inspect the wiring and connectors for any signs of damage, corrosion, or disconnection. Make sure all connections are secure. Repair or replace any damaged components as necessary.Flashlight, Safety Gloves
Check Connector ConditionInspect the sensor connector for bent pins, loose connections, or other signs of wear that may interfere with proper electrical contact.Flashlight
Clear the Code and Test DriveOnce any faults are corrected, clear the code using an OBD-II scanner and take the vehicle for a test drive to verify that the issue is resolved.OBD-II Scanner, Vehicle Owner’s Manual
Recheck for CodesAfter the test drive, re-scan the vehicle to ensure the P222C code has not returned. If it does, further diagnosis will be needed to identify any remaining issues.OBD-II Scanner
